NNDC LTD
10449702 - Incorporated on 27 October 2016
MR&MRSWEIR LTDDisolved
14016379 - Dissolved on 2 August 2022
MR &MRS SCRUB LTDDisolved
14150958 - Dissolved on 23 July 2024
MRS & MR LIMITED
13803023 - Incorporated on 15 December 2021
NAIRNBROOK LIMITEDActive - Proposal to Strike off
SC277478 - Incorporated on 15 December 2004
ANDREW NAIRN LIMITED
SC042014 - Incorporated on 5 April 1965
CAE SERVICES (NAIRN) LTD.
SC399693 - Incorporated on 17 May 2011
HOUSEHILL FARM NAIRN
SL001639 - Incorporated on 18 March 1991
NAIRN FABRICATION LTDActive - Proposal to Strike off
SC455916 - Incorporated on 2 August 2013
NAIRAMALT UK LIMITEDDisolved
14207954 - Dissolved on 5 December 2023
NAIRA CONSULTANTS LTD
14984083 - Incorporated on 6 July 2023
NAIRN MECHANICAL LTDDisolved
SC655604 - Dissolved on 20 August 2024
NAIRN ENGINEERING LTD.Active - Proposal to Strike off
SC404680 - Incorporated on 3 August 2011
NAIRN RETAIL LIMITED
SC416368 - Incorporated on 7 February 2012
NAIRN DEVELOPMENTS LTDDissolved
07979075 - Dissolved on 15 October 2013
NAIRN DUNBAR LIMITEDDisolved
00793067 - Dissolved on 11 January 2022
NAIRA INVESTMENT LTDActive - Proposal to Strike off
12084633 - Incorporated on 4 July 2019
NAIRA CORPORATION LTDDisolved
13690594 - Dissolved on 11 April 2023
NAIRNJOINERS LIMITED
SC840639 - Incorporated on 10 March 2025
MR AND MRS P HANLON GROUP LIMITED
10092065 - Incorporated on 31 March 2016